Welcome to the United Kingdom Geography WikiProject. We are a user group dedicated to improving and expanding Wikipedia's coverage of articles related to the Geography of the United Kingdom. Although our remit is broad, extending from the climate to infrastructure through to the geology and local government in the United Kingdom, we are most closely involved with facilitating the development of Britain's settlements and divisions of land, and ensuring a consistent approach is taken across the United Kingdom's geography class articles. WikiProject UK Geography is the mother WikiProject of many British local Wikiprojects, and thus is here to co-ordinate and centralise the sharing of ideas and guidelines, developing writing standards, infoboxes, and other data presentation formats, and for setting up collaborations with the goal of reaching featured status for important UK places and geographical articles.
